Technical Comparison of Electromagnetic Flowmeters and Traditional Flowmeters


Electromagnetic flowmeters(such as the HQLDJ and HQLDE-C series)are based on Faraday’s electromagnetic induction law,calculating flow by measuring the electromotive force generated when conductive fluid cuts magnetic field lines。Compared with traditional mechanical flowmeters,its no-moving-part design fundamentally solves wear and blockage problems。Taking the HQLDC electromagnetic flowmeter from Xian Shenghongchuang as an example,in wastewater measurement containing suspended solids,its error rate can be stably controlled within ±0.5%,while a turbine flowmeter under the same operating conditions may have errors up to ±2%。More importantly,the FEM2000 electromagnetic flowmeter adopts dual-frequency excitation technology,effectively suppressing turbulent noise,which is a technical breakthrough that traditional differential-pressure flowmeters cannot achieve。


Professional Analysis of Key Performance Parameters


Technical evaluation needs to focus on the following key parameters:range ratio、repeatability、fluid compatibility。The HQLDW electromagnetic flowmeter can achieve a range ratio of 1000:1,far beyond the 3:1 limit of ceramic plate flowmeters。In food-industry cases,the LDW electromagnetic flowmeter achieves measurement repeatability of 0.1% for high-viscosity media such as syrup,while traditional volumetric flowmeters may fluctuate more than 0.5% due to temperature influence。Xian Shenghongchuang’s LDC series has additionally passed SIL2 functional safety certification,with electrode materials selectable as tin、copper and other special alloys,and can withstand corrosion of sulfuric-acidified media——this is a technical hurdle that mechanical flowmeters are difficult to overcome。


Analysis of Typical Application Scenarios and Economic Benefits


In chemical industry corrosive-media flow metering,traditional flowmeters need to replace bearings and seals every 6 months on average,while the maintenance-free design of the HQLDG electromagnetic flowmeter can run continuously for more than 5 years。After a certain factory enterprise adopted the LDD electromagnetic flowmeter to replace its existing rotor flowmeter,the annual maintenance cost was saved by 123000 yuan。Besides this,electromagnetic flowmeters usually require only 5D straight pipe upstream and 3D downstream(D is the pipe diameter),whereas elbow flowmeters require 20D of straight run,which can greatly save installation space。For technical evaluation personnel,the HQLDE-DC electromagnetic flowmeter equipped with MODBUS and HART communication protocols can be seamlessly connected to DCS systems,reducing system integration costs by 15%。
